Assessing Lawyer Experience



When selecting a criminal defense attorney, analyzing their experience is essential. You'll wish to dive deep right into their previous instances to recognize not just the amount of instances they have actually dealt with, but the top quality of outcomes accomplished.

It's vital you know they've got a solid track record with effective end results in situations comparable to what you're dealing with. Experience in a court room is specifically invaluable if your instance goes to trial. You do not simply want someone who knows the law; you require somebody who maneuvers successfully within the court characteristics.

Additionally, inspect where they've acquired their experience. A person who's familiar with the local courts and courts can be advantageous. They'll understand neighborhood procedures and nuances which can play a crucial role in the protection strategy.

Choosing a person seasoned can make all the difference. Ensure their experience straightens carefully with your requirements, providing you the most effective shot at a positive outcome.

Evaluating Interaction Skills



Examining communication abilities is essential when picking a criminal defense attorney. You'll want somebody that not just talks clearly however also pays attention efficiently. Your attorney needs to make you really feel comprehended and make sure that you realize every facet of your instance.

Try to find a legal representative that can explain complicated lawful terms in straightforward language. They need to be approachable, making it easy for you to ask inquiries and express concerns. Notice how they communicate throughout your preliminary consultation. Are they individual? Do they provide in-depth answers or thrill through descriptions?

Good interaction also indicates staying in contact. Your lawyer needs to upgrade you frequently regarding your situation's progress. Examine if they prefer e-mails, phone calls, or in person conferences and see if their favored technique straightens with your demands.

Lastly, consider their ability to connect under pressure. Court room settings are high-stress environments, and you require someone who can express your defense clearly and well in front of a discretionary.

Request instances of exactly how they have actually taken care of difficult situations or scenarios in the past.

Understanding Defense Techniques



Comprehending the different defense approaches your attorney might use is vital to properly browsing your case. Each strategy rests on the specifics of the costs you're dealing with and the evidence versus you. Let's look into what you require to recognize.

To begin with, if there's a lack of evidence, your legal representative might argue that the prosecution hasn't met its burden of proof. Keep in mind, it's not your work to confirm innocence; it's the district attorney's job to verify sense of guilt beyond a sensible uncertainty. If they can not, you should be acquitted.



Another usual method is self-defense, especially in cases involving fees like attack or murder. If you were securing on your own, your attorney could use this method to warrant your activities lawfully. This calls for proving that your perception of risk was reasonable which your reaction was proportional to that risk.

If police broke your legal rights during the examination, evidence may be suppressed, which can dramatically weaken the prosecution's case.

Finally, your attorney could discuss an appeal bargain if it serves your best interest. This generally takes place if the evidence versus you is solid but there are mitigating factors that can bring about reduced charges or sentencing.

Recognizing these approaches assists you review your situation more effectively with your attorney.
